Adjusting the Control Handle Neutral
Position
If the motion control levers do not align or do not move
easily into the console notch, adjustment is required.
Adjust each lever, spring and rod separately.
1. Disengage the PTO, move the motion control levers
to the neutral locked position and set the parking
brake.
2. Stop the engine, remove the key, and wait for all
moving parts to stop before leaving the operating
position.
3. Raise the seat (Fig. 322).

4. Begin with either the left or right motion control lever.
5. Move the lever to the neutral position but not locked
(Fig. 323).
A. Neutral locked position
B. Control lever
6. Pull the lever back until the clevis pin (on arm below
pivot shaft) contacts the end of the slot (just begin-
ning to put pressure on the spring) (Fig. 324).
7. Check where the control lever is relative to the notch
in console (Fig. 323). It should be centered with the
